Abstract

This article presents a comprehensive evaluation of nanoparticle (NP) applications (1-100 nm) in veterinary medicine and animal science based on a rigorous assessment of studies published primarily in 2024. Key findings highlight three transformative impacts: (1) enhanced nutrition via improved mineral (zinc/selenium/iron NPs) and vitamin bioavailability, (2) advanced targeted drug delivery using liposomal/polymeric nanocarriers and (3) innovative disease control through nano-vaccines and mycotoxin adsorbents. The evidence reveals significant improvements across species (e.g., ruminants, chickens, aquaculture and other farm animals), with documented increases in growth rates, enhanced immune responses and reduced antibiotic usage. However, critical challenges emerge regarding species-specific dosage variations, long-term toxicity concerns and lack of regulatory frameworks. Collectively, the evidence underscores nanotechnology's potential to revolutionize veterinary practice while emphasizing the need for robust safety protocols and tailored species guidelines.
